Output 2431026cba90468e86e035a36a12c35321b0972639971e5b752fdf17809f284a:1

value
84373213
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e66303de7a0a34f21c23aac85af11da2bed3667e OP_EQUALVERIFY OP_CHECKSIG
address
1N1B2p5XS4cHAWSEHEnkarqYVEpNFkopgB
transaction
2431026cba90468e86e035a36a12c35321b0972639971e5b752fdf17809f284a
spent
true